Australia's Victoria University (VU), which is situated in Melbourne, is a renowned institution praised for its inclusive culture, linkages to business, and creative approach to teaching. As an Australian public university, VU offers a variety of internationally recognized credentials, from postgraduate degrees to vocational training. Over 40,000 students are currently enrolled at Victoria University's campuses in Melbourne and beyond, and its history goes back more than a century. In both the top 80 universities under 50 years old and the top 3% of all universities worldwide, VU is ranked (THE World University Rankings 2023) and (THE Young University Rankings 2022).
With over 4,000 industry partners, VU ensures that courses are kept up to date with the latest technology and trends. Students benefit from work placements, employability programs to kick-start their careers, and the award-winning VU Block Model teaching method, which offers increased focus and flexibility to enable students to achieve their best and balance study with other commitments. VU offers a wide range of internationally recognised, industry-focused qualifications from vocational education to research. Subject areas include arts, business, education, engineering, health, biomedicine, IT, nursing, hospitality, law, social work and sports science - for which VU is ranked 7th in the world (Shanghai Ranking of Academic Subjects 2023).
With students from over 175 different nations attending cutting-edge campuses in Melbourne, Australia's top student city (QS Best Student Cities 2023), VU is famous for being an open and inclusive institution. With a Bachelor of Social Work from Victoria University, you may address social issues and contribute to raising people's quality of life.
The social work degree offered by VU may be the appropriate choice for you if you'd like to assist people in resolving social issues and are passionate about human rights, social justice, and social development.
By taking this social work course, you will have a thorough understanding of:
working with others and in groups
growth of a community
policy evaluation
social science
social engagement
You will learn how to maximize the potential of people, groups, and communities. Throughout your degree, you will apply what you learn in two social work placements.
Your education and experience will equip you for a demanding and satisfying job in a variety of fields, including federal and state government, hospitals, non-profit organizations, and community services.
With the knowledge and abilities to genuinely improve people's lives, you'll graduate as a professional social worker and be qualified to join the Australian Association of Social Workers.
